Taking Care of Your Mind: Easy Ways to Feel Better Daily

In today's hectic world, it can be easy to ignore our mental well-being. But taking care of your mind is just as important as taking care of your body. Luckily, there are many of simple things you can do to prioritize your mental health just in your everyday life.

  • Carve out for activities that give you joy. This could be anything from reading a good book to spending time in nature.
  • Try mindfulness or meditation to relax your mind and lower stress.
  • Ensure you have sleep. Most adults need 7-9 hours of sleep per night.
  • Spend time with loved ones. Social interaction is essential for good mental health.
  • Eat a healthy diet with whole foods, fruits, and vegetables.

Remember, taking care of your mental well-being is a journey, not a destination. Be patient with yourself and celebrate the small victories along the way.
